In the second thrilling installment of the five-part saga, The El Dorado Adventure breathes new life into the exhilarating escapades of the indomitable Miss Vesper Holly, the spirited daughter of the late and esteemed anthropologist Benjamin Rittenhouse Holly. Our story unfolds through the eyes of her devoted guardian, Brinnie, as they embark on a captivating journey to the mysterious land of El Dorado.

Here, they once again cross paths with the cunning Dr. Helvitius, their formidable foe from The Illyrian Adventure. Vesper is once more called upon to thwart Helvitius's sinister plot, a treacherous scheme to exploit the Chirican Indians, robbing them of their ancestral lands and erasing their rich heritage.

Amidst the unfolding drama, Vesper and Brinnie find allies in a colorful cast of intriguing individuals, immersing themselves in the lives and struggles of the Chiricans. Brinnie finds himself deceived by the superficial charm of a seemingly gallant young man, while Vesper's heart is drawn to another.

Ultimately, the tale concludes as righteousness prevails over wickedness. Yet, as is often the case, the elusive Dr. Helvitius manages to evade capture, leaving the door open for future mischief and adventures yet to unfold.
